Submitting images to stock marketplaces often requires one to create detailed titles, descriptions, and keywords that meet platform requirements, but SendStock AI has arrived as a tool designed to help contributors generate metadata for stock photography and digital asset libraries more efficiently.
The platform uses AI to create metadata tailored for stock marketplaces such as Adobe Stock, Shutterstock, Freepik, and similar services. It supports the creation of descriptive information intended to improve organization and streamline the submission process.
In addition to individual asset processing, the tool is one which supports bulk metadata generation and customizable workflows. Users can adapt prompts to match their content needs, while editing and management features allow them to review and refine outputs before submission.
